タグ

2013年12月28日のブックマーク (3件)

  • Amazon KinesisとApache Kafkaの類似点/相違点まとめ - 夢とガラクタの集積場

    こんにちは。 Amazon Kinesisについて調べたり実装してみたりしたため、 モデルがよく似たApache Kafkaとの類似点や相違点が気になってきました。 というわけで、実際比べてみた結果どうだったのかをまとめてみます。 1.2つのプロダクトの類似点 Amazon KinesisとApache Kafkaの大きな類似点として、以下があります。 1.メッセージを取得したタイミングで削除するのではなく、一定期間経過後に削除するモデルを取っている Kestrel、RabbitMQといったプロダクトはメッセージを取得され、利用側から応答が返った段階で削除するモデルを取っている。 「メッセージキュー」と言いあらわした場合、削除するモデルの方がイメージ的には近い? Amazon Kinesis、Apache Kafkaはメッセージの提供を行うのみで削除は行わない。一定時間経過後に削除している

    Amazon KinesisとApache Kafkaの類似点/相違点まとめ - 夢とガラクタの集積場
    kimutansk
    kimutansk 2013/12/28
    Amazon Kinesisと #ApacheKafka の比較。結果としては当たり前な結果にはなりましたが。
  • 一流になれないプログラマの生存戦略 - 誰かの役に立てばいいブログ

    (2013-12-28 タイトルをエンジニア→プログラマに変えました) cybozu.com の中の人、山泰宇です。2013年も今日で仕事納めです。 さて、先ほどプレスリリースが出たのですが、来年から私は運用部長として、自社クラウドサービスおよび社内情報システムの運用を統括する仕事をすることにしました。この2年ほどはプログラマとしての仕事を多くしていたのですが、今後は自らプログラミングする機会は大幅に減ることになると思います。 ご存知の方もいるかもしれませんが、実は私が部長になるのは2度目です。2005年に開発部長になり、そのまま規模を拡大して2006年に開発部長となり、2007年に退きました。部は違いますが、7年ぶりの再登板ということになります。略歴としては以下のようになります。 2001年12月 サイボウズに入社    プログラマとしてガルーンを開発 2005年   開発部長

    一流になれないプログラマの生存戦略 - 誰かの役に立てばいいブログ
    kimutansk
    kimutansk 2013/12/28
    「手が届かないところに憧れている状態というのは、伸びしろがまだまだある」と。
  • DB設計の難しさ

    今日は徒然なるままにDB設計について思っていることを並べてみようと思う。 ようやくWEB+DB Pressの次号の原稿を書き終えた。2年間の連載であるが、来年はプライベートが忙しくなる予定なので、連載はこれにて終了とさせてもらうつもりである。 「なぜ人はリレーショナルデータベースを使いこなせないのか」 このところ執筆や講演を通じてリレーショナルモデルについて説明する機会を色々頂いているが、それらの活動の根源となっているのが、この素朴な疑問である。その疑問をパワーにしてこれまで活動を行なってきた。 現時点での自分の回答は「データベース設計が難しいから」である。もちろんリレーショナルモデルそのものの難しさというのもあるが、それよりは「適切な使い分けができていない」ということが大きいように思う。言葉を変えると、リレーショナルモデルを適用すべきデータとそうでないデータの判断ができていないからDB

    DB設計の難しさ
    kimutansk
    kimutansk 2013/12/28
    結局のところ、データモデルの特性を理解した上で適切な場所に適切なものを使いましょう、ということなんでしょうね。年の〆に再度肝に銘じておきましょう